WIBW - August 16, 2010 JEFFERSON CITY/ TOPEKA -- A federal judge on Monday ruled Missouri's ban restricting protests at funerals is unconstitutional. The ruling on the other side of the state line, comes in a lawsuit filed by the Phelps family and Westboro Baptist Church, whose members picket outside the funerals of American soldiers. The group says the deaths are God's punishment for the U.S. tolerating homosexuality.
